passing Galiano Island

Galiano Island is named in memory of explorer Dionisio Galiano, who visited the area by ship in 1792, mapping it extensively for the Spanish government...it marks one side of Active Pass, a channel leading from the sheltered waters of the Southern Gulf Islands to the more open waters of the Strait of Georgia..
